Destination Guides - North America / St Kitts & Nevis

Travel Advice on Health, Climate, Local Info, Customs and Laws

Travel Advice/Warnings
Some petty crime does exist so safeguard your valuables and do not take risks with your personal safety. Photocopy your passport. Do not walk alone after dark.
Vaccinations & Health Alerts
It is recommended that you vaccinate against Hep A, Typhoid and carry proof of Yellow Fever if travelling from an infected country. Ensure your travel insurance covers you for evacuation by air ambulance because serious injuries or illnesses are evacuated to Puerto Rico.
Seasonal Climate
Month Jan Feb Mar Apr May Jun Jul Aug Sep Oct Nov Dec
Temp (c) 28 29 30 31 31 31 31 32 31 29 28 27
Rainfall (cm) 12 8 11 8 9 10 15 18 16 20 18 14
The temperature varies little throughout the year and it is always pleasantly warm. Rainfall is heavy with May to October being the wettest months. Hurricanes are experienced between June to November.
Local Customs/Laws
Homosexuality is not widely accepted. Do not wear camouflage clothing. Possession of drugs is illegal. Keep beachwear to the beach and poolside only.
Getting Around
Ferries operate between the islands. The roads are good with buses, taxis, hire cars and mopeds available.
Public Holidays/Festivals
New Year on 1 January, Carnival on 2 January, Easter from 2-5 April 10, Labour Day on 5 May, Whit Monday on 24 May, Emancipation on 7 August, Heroes Day on 17 September and Christmas on 25 & 26 December. Also Independence Day on 19 September, and the extra long Christmas celebrations from 17 December to 3 January on St Kitts. Culturama which lasts for a week and starts on 3 August is one of the main events of the year which celebrates the emancipation of the slaves in the 19th Century.

British Embassy Details
There is no British Embassy, the nearest is in Barbados: British High Commission, Lower Collymore Rock, PO Box 676, Bridgetown. The Honorary Consul can be contacted at: PO Box 559, Basseterre, St Kitts. Tel: (+869) 466 8888.
